LogMeIn Ignition

The LogMeIn iPhone / iPad application has become a convenient application for myself and peer associates.  In short, I can access any computer from my mobile device;  computers I have installed the LogMeIn client app.  One can completely control the computer as if your sitting in front of it.

Helpful use-cases includes accessing a file on a remote PC and emailing that file to yourself.  Although the interface of the iPhone for example is small, one can zoom in to see the greater details of the remote computer screen.   Best stated, the tool is great for performing 5-10 minutes of activity on a remote computer accessed through a mobile device having a small visual interface.

Go Green with Real Estate Technology

You'll be seeing more posts on the connection between "Green" and "Real Estate Technology".

Yes, the truth's about real estate professionals moving business operations to the "cloud", online, versus the traditional "brick & mortar" are sound.  Such online business strategies help to streamline everyday business tasks, create greater efficiencies for professionals and their clients, and can be a huge cost-savings, reducing general operating costs.

Natively, such technologies are "Green", environment-friendly.  From Online Meetings (less driving, less gas) to "paperless transactions" with electronic forms, digital signatures, online transaction mgmt (less paper)...all promote a healthy, Green business.

Webographers.com and the REW Certification are taking a strong stance towards Green as a focus, rather than a fall-out or added bonus to implementation of appropriate, real estate technologies.

There's belief amongst those at the REW Certification, that any agent on a mission to connect with as many agents as possible on LinkedIn, may be engaging a least productive approach.

Consider you're an agent in San Diego, CA, connecting with agents in Boise, ID...or Toronto Canada...on LinkedIn.  As we all believe in social networking, referral networks, etc., such approach will "bloat" your LinkIn contacts with those your likely never to do business with.

1-Degree Away Analogy

LinkedIn focuses on "Degrees of Separation" with people. 

In real estate, so is true of persons in professions that are 1 degree away.

LinkedIn can serve as a robust and descriptive "white pages" of folks who are in professions that engage potential home buyers and sellers.

Who to Connect With?

Thus we'd highly recommend connecting with individuals in the following career fields:

-- Recruiters, Head-Hunters, HR Specialists - from a job standpoint, relocation could be a requirement of those engaging head-hunters & recruiters. You need to be 1 of the 2 real estate agents on the electronic "roladex" of these local, niche professionals.  You need to know more about the major industry players in your metropolitan and engage those related to "hiring".

-- Service Professionals (all those who interact with local homeowners) - those who service: Appliances, Basements, Bathrooms, Cabinets, Countertops, Carpentry, Cleaning Services, Surfaces [concrete, brick stone], Decorators & Designers, Decks & Porches, Driveways, Patios, Walks & Steps, Drywall & Insulation, Electrical, Fences, Flooring, Foundations, Garages & Doors, Heating & Cooling, Kitches, Landscaping, Lawns, Maid Services, Moving & Storage, Painting & Staining, Plumbing, Remodels,Roofing & Gutters, Tiling & Stone, Walls & Ceilings, Pest Control, etc., etc.

In short, I'd much rather be a preferred, real estate agent contact of the top granite countertop company in town...then 1 of the many contacts of an agent 2000 miles away that I'm likely not going to immedietely do business with or have potential for steady flow of referrals.

Paid editions of LinkedIn may better provide added reach to connect with those beyond "contacts of your contacts".
